Oracle数据库删除重复数据(保留一条)
如何在oracle数据库中删除重复数据?
- 表:DWGCHF_ZJB 判断是否重复标识:检验批编号
- 首先进行检验批编号进行分组,筛选出cout(检验批编号)>1的数据
- 然后根据函数最小值min(rowid)进行检验批编号分组,并且用count(*)>1去反选,把两个条件结合起来就可以删除重复的数据,且保留重复数据的源数据。
delete from DWGCHF_ZJB where 检验批编号 in (select 检验批编号 from DWGCHF_ZJB group by 检验批编号 having count(检验批编号)>1 ) and rowid not in (select min(rowid) from DWGCHF_ZJB group by 检验批编号 having count(*)> 1);
Oracle数据库删除重复数据(保留一条)相关推荐
- oracle如何删除重复数据保留第一条记录
oracle删除重复数据保留第一条记录 1.查找表中多余的重复记录,重复记录是根据单个字段(Id)来判断 select * from 表 where Id in (select Id from 表 g ...
- oracle去重保留一条_mysql、oracle 去重(数据库删除重复数据保留一条)
现在在数据库中有2对重复数据,2条正常数据,我想要把重复数据都删掉 讲一下思路 根据重复字段分组,并增加约束条件,查询出所有的,重复数据的最小id,和重复的属性 SELECT uname,MIN(ui ...
- oracle如何删除重复数据第一条,oracle删除重复数据保留第一条记录
oracle删除重复数据保留第一条记录 1.查找表中多余的重复记录,重复记录是根据单个字段(Id)来判断select * from 表 where Id in (select Id from 表 gr ...
- php mysql 删除重复数据_mysql删除重复数据保留一条
1.查找重复数据:SELECT * FROM `table_a` as a WHERE NOT EXISTS (SELECT * FROM table_b as b WHERE b.a_id=a.id ...
- mongodb删除重复数据保留一条
1.问题引入 标红字段可能存在重复数据,需删除重复数据保留一条 2. 聚合操作 db.defect_product_data.aggregate([{$group: { _id: {barcode: ...
- sql根据条件删除重复数据保留一条
首先找到哪些数据是有重复记录的 over里是条件 select t.*,row_number() over(partition by t.ordercode,t.mobilephone,t.plate ...
- Oracle数据库删除重复数据
Oracle数据库中如何删除重复数据. 第一种情况:部分字段重复数据的删除 先查询出那些数据是重复的: select 字段1 ,字段2 ,count(*) from 表名 group by 字段1,字 ...
- excel删除重复数据保留一条_Excel怎么快速查找和删除重复数据
我们用excel表格记录了大量的数据,当要做数据整理时候发现很多重复数据,那么怎么筛选删除呢? ---------------------------------------------------- ...
- Mysql 删除重复数据保留一条有效数据
============================== ©Copyright 蕃薯耀 2023-01-31 蕃薯耀的博客_CSDN博客-蕃薯耀分享,java,js领域博主 一.Mysql 删除重 ...
最新文章
- php url模式在哪修改,如何在nginx环境中启用php的pathinfo URL模式[修正]
- MySQL数据库介绍、安装(服务端软件安装、客户端软件安装(图形化界面客户端和命令行客户端))
- SQL语句关键字执行顺序
- matlab 球坐标绘图,MATLAB绘制地图
- 《netty实战》阅读笔记(2)——Netty 的数据容器ByteBuf
- nginx php 源码安装,Nginx和php安装及配置一之编译安装nginx-1.8.0
- 什么是隐形门? 隐形门安装要注意什么
- 转载:Asp.net 2.0 GridView数据导出Excel文件(示例代码下载)
- VC中海量文件读写类设计与应用
- Android利用canvas画画板
- C# 使用iTextSharp中间件打印PDF
- Python股票量化交易(一)
- ps把图抠到html里,ps抠图教程:手把手教你如何用ps抠头发丝
- 关于程序员的「年龄歧视」问题,程序员的年龄天花板难道是35岁吗?
- 计算机基础知识对编程的重要性
- rails 调试工具pry 换掉debugger 和 rails c
- 全国计算机二级考c考点,2019年全国计算机二级C语言考试考点解析(1)
- 苹果CMS、海洋CMS自动定时采集-可采集任意自定义指定资源
- 前程无忧爬虫,仅供学习使用
- 京东裁员的背后,只会“点点点”的你,真的能度过这一次疫情带来的裁员潮吗?
热门文章
- Transformer, DETR, ViT, SwinIR
- 【C C++】静态库和动态库
- 天津市卓越软件实验班线上测试,天津卓越软件工程师试验班实施方案.pdf
- DvaJS学习(dva = React-Router + Redux + Redux-saga)
- 转投高通平台,大众展露主导自动驾驶的野心
- java工资高还是php_为什么java比php工资高啊?
- python实验-类的运用
- CocosCreator实战篇 | 两条线段交点
- python函数定义的基本格式_python函数的基础知识
- 金融行业云迁移实践 HyperMotion助力江苏农信银行实施金融专有云创新项目,实现跨地域,多网点,大数据量迁移上云